The University of Toronto community is deeply saddened by the news of the shooting that took the lives of eight persons, including six Asian-American women, in Atlanta, Georgia. The University of Toronto condemns all reprehensible acts of anti-Asian Racism, xenophobia and misogyny. This horrific act cannot be ignored, and our hearts go out to the families of the victims and all members of the Asian community. Violence and discrimination against any racialized group is unacceptable. As a community, we must continue to work towards eliminating all forms of racism and sexism. Human rights, inclusion, and respect are fundamental values at the University of Toronto. The University has zero tolerance for hate, harassment, and discrimination.
Thank you to the students, faculty, librarians, and staff who are already working on these important issues. The Office of the Vice-President, Human Resources & Equity and the Anti-Racism & Cultural Diversity Office will announce important tri-campus initiatives and additional supports in which all members of the University will be invited to take part.
